Merge branch 'develop' of git.pogorockgames.com:mango-games/server/game into develop

This commit is contained in:
sk 2024-06-27 17:32:15 +08:00
commit 7786aeac9c
2 changed files with 17 additions and 2 deletions

View File

@ -1325,8 +1325,13 @@ func (this *Player) UpdatePigBankCoin(gainTexCoin int64) {
}
return 0
}
BankCoinMax := fGetPropValue("BankMaxCoin")
BankCoinMax := int64(0)
for _, data := range srvdata.PBDB_PigBank_DiamondMgr.Datas.GetArr() {
if this.WelfData.PigBank.DayBuyTimes+1 >= data.BuyCountMin && this.WelfData.PigBank.DayBuyTimes+1 <= data.BuyCountMax {
BankCoinMax = int64(data.MaxGold)
break
}
}
pack := &player.SCPigBankCoin{}

View File

@ -460,6 +460,9 @@ func (this *WelfareMgr) GetTurnplteVideo(p *Player) {
// 可以领取
p.WelfData.Sign7.VideoTicket = ts
index := p.WelfData.Sign7.SignIndex % int32(len(turn.RateList))
if index == 0 {
index = 7
}
var drawdates []*webapi_proto.WelfareDate
for _, v := range sign7.List {
if v.Day == index { // 找到对应天数
@ -641,6 +644,13 @@ func (this *WelfareMgr) WelfaredInfo(p *Player) {
info := this.GetConfig(p.Platform)
turnplate := info.WelfareTurnplateDateList
sign7 := info.Welfare7SignDateList
//第8天 清除数据
if p.WelfData.Sign7.SignIndex%int32(len(turnplate.RateList)) == 0 && (time.Now().Unix()-p.WelfData.Sign7.SignTickets)/86400 >= 1 {
p.WelfData.Sign7.Addup2Data = make(map[int32]map[int32]int64)
p.WelfData.Sign7.AddupIndex = []int32{}
}
if turnplate != nil && sign7 != nil {
pack.Switch = turnplate.Switch
if turnplate.Switch != model.WelfareClose {